Amisha Adhia is the co-founder of a new campaign aimed at improving the NHS's identification and diagnosis of placenta accreta spectrum (PAS), a rare but potentially fatal childbirth complication. Adhia's motivation stems from her own experience, where five hospitals failed to diagnose her condition during her pregnancy. PAS poses a greater risk to women who have had previous cesarean sections or IVF treatment. The campaign, launched by Adhia and her husband Nik, seeks to raise awareness and improve detection rates within the NHS. Former Health Secretary Jeremy Hunt has publicly supported the campaign, urging medical professionals to prioritize improved detection methods. The campaign's relevance lies in its potential to save lives and reduce the risks associated with undiagnosed PAS during childbirth.
